I have tackled this fast cueing problem by applying high viscosity silicone gear grease directly to the shaft that moves up and down in the collar that mounts to the motorboard. This is all done externally with no dis-assembly. I use 500,000 cst grease, but I think 300K should work as well. I use a tiny eyeglass flat blade screwdriver to place one or two dabs of the grease on the shaft right where it enters the collar. It will take some time for the grease to fully coat the shaft and work its way into the collar. I'm talking several weeks, but it should work for you as it has for me. Slow, but for me, better than tearing things apart.
